    Default MLD quilts

    Has anyone tried or used the MLD apex quilts they offer on there page.
    Just trying to get A feel for them and see if I want to order one for my summer type camping.

    I've got the 29 degree large. Works well even into the shoulder season here in michigan. I feel comfortable near 35 with my puffy.

    I put the center strap under my pad the neck fastened and chinched up, and I am able to roll around.

    Does not stuff, I roll it up and put in trash compactor bag in my pack. Takes more room than my 10 degree down bag.

    I have used it on rainy nights, but haven't gotten it wet. So I can't speak to its insulation qualities when wet.

    I bought it mainly to use for winter camping to supplement my bag. Works great for that. But it is my summer go to now.
